Transaction e66794fe0d87c34e96526175014000ebd0a15923ff7f1699f965ecf0cf95afbd
1 Input
1 Output
-
e66794fe0d87c34e96526175014000ebd0a15923ff7f1699f965ecf0cf95afbd:0
- value
- 2600000
- script pubkey
- OP_0 OP_PUSHBYTES_20 2128e0923f9ff8dd379dca4b652c60c7fad85af1
- address
- bc1qyy5wpy3lnlud6duaef9k2trqcladskh3nmvsny